在SF游戏中查找GM数据库,可以参考以下几种方法:
1.使用数据库管理工具:选择合适的工具:不同的数据库系统有不同的管理工具。例如,MySQL可以使用phpMyAdmin或MySQLWorkbench,PostgreSQL可以使用pgAdmin,MongoDB可以使用MongoDBCompass。连接到数据库:使用这些工具连接到游戏数据库,通常需要输入数据库的主机地址、端口、用户名和密码。执行SQL查询:通过数据库管理工具执行SQL查询来查看特定的角色数据。例如,可以使用以下查询语句来查看角色的基本信息:```sqlSELECTFROMcharactersWHEREcharacter_id='12345';```导出数据:大多数数据库管理工具还提供数据导出功能,可以将查询结果导出为CSV、Excel或其他格式,便于进一步分析和处理。
2.访问游戏服务器:通过SSH连接到服务器:使用SSH客户端(如PuTTY或Terminal)连接到游戏服务器,输入服务器的IP地址、端口和管理员账户的登录信息。导航到数据库文件夹:在服务器上,数据库文件通常存储在特定的文件夹中。例如,传奇游戏的数据库文件通常存储在`D:MirServerMud2DB`路径下。使用命令行工具查看数据库:使用命令行工具(如MySQL命令行、psql等)来查看数据库。例如,使用MySQL命令行工具查看角色数据:```sqlUSEgame_database;SELECTFROMcharactersWHEREcharacter_id='12345';```
3.使用API接口:获取API文档:首先需要获取游戏系统提供的API文档,了解可用的API端点和参数。发送API请求:使用工具(如Postman或cURL)发送API请求。例如,获取角色信息的API请求可能如下:```bashcurlXGEThttps://api.example.com/characters/12345HAuthorization:Beareryour_api_token```处理API响应:API请求成功后,服务器会返回JSON格式的响应,包含角色的详细信息。可以使用编程语言(如Python、JavaScript)对响应进行解析和处理。
4.查看日志文件:定位日志文件:游戏服务器通常会生成日志文件,记录所有的操作和事件。日志文件的位置通常可以在服务器配置文件中找到。分析日志内容:使用文本编辑器(如Vim、Notepad )打开日志文件,查找与角色相关的日志记录。可以使用关键词搜索(如角色ID或用户名)来快速定位相关记录。
5.编写脚本工具:选择编程语言:选择熟悉的编程语言,如Python、JavaScript或Shell脚本。编写脚本:编写脚本来连接数据库、发送API请求或解析日志文件。例如,使用Python连接MySQL数据库并查询角色信息:```pythonimportmysql.connector
defget_character_info:conn=mysql.connector.connectcursor=conn.cursorcursor.executeqwe2result=cursor.fetchoneconn.closereturnresult
character_info=get_character_infoprint```
6.直接在M2文本中修改:操作:打开D盘路径:`D:MirServerMir200EnvirMonItems`,双击文本,修改保存即可。修改后需要重启M2生效。
SF游戏如何查找GM数据库
在SF游戏中,GM(游戏管理员)是维护游戏秩序和解决玩家问题的关键角色。了解如何查找GM数据库对于玩家来说是一项重要的技能。以下是一篇详细介绍如何查找SF游戏GM数据库的文章。
GM数据库是存储游戏管理员信息、权限设置以及游戏管理相关数据的数据库。它通常包含了GM的账号、密码、权限等级等信息,是游戏管理员进行管理操作的基础。
以下是一般查找SF游戏GM数据库的步骤:
步骤一:确定游戏类型
首先,需要确定你正在玩的是哪一款SF游戏,因为不同的游戏可能使用不同的数据库管理系统和文件结构。
步骤二:查找游戏服务器文件
在游戏服务器文件夹中寻找可能包含GM数据库的文件。通常,这些文件可能位于以下路径:
Windows系统:C:\\mirserver\\
Unix/Linux系统:/mirserver/
步骤三:识别GM数据库文件
在服务器文件夹中,可能存在以下文件或文件夹,它们可能是GM数据库的所在地:
AdminList.txt:包含GM账号信息的文本文件。
GMaccount.txt:包含GM账号信息的文本文件。
atcommandathena.conf:配置GM权限和命令的配置文件。
saveaccount.txt:保存玩家账号信息的文件。
步骤四:访问GM数据库
AdminList.txt和GMaccount.txt:可以使用文本编辑器(如Notepad )打开。
atcommandathena.conf:可以使用文本编辑器打开,并根据配置修改GM权限。
saveaccount.txt:可以使用文本编辑器打开,但请注意,这个文件可能包含敏感信息。
步骤五:修改GM数据库
在打开的文件中,根据需要修改GM账号、密码和权限等级等信息。请注意,修改GM数据库可能会影响游戏的安全性和稳定性,请谨慎操作。
步骤六:保存并重启服务器
修改完成后,保存文件并重启游戏服务器,以确保更改生效。
在查找和修改GM数据库时,请注意以下几点:
确保你有足够的权限进行操作。
备份原始文件,以防万一。
不要随意修改GM账号和密码,以免造成游戏安全问题。
修改GM数据库可能会影响游戏平衡,请谨慎操作。
通过以上步骤,你可以找到并修改SF游戏的GM数据库。然而,请记住,这些操作可能会带来风险,因此在进行任何修改之前,请确保你了解相关风险,并采取适当的预防措施。
掌握如何查找和修改GM数据库对于游戏管理员和高级玩家来说是一项重要的技能。希望这篇文章能帮助你更好地了解这一过程,并在游戏中发挥更大的作用。